Overview

CVE-2026-5231 is a high-severity vulnerability. It was published on April 17, 2026 and has a CVSS 3.1 base score of 7.2 (HIGH).

This vulnerability has a CVSS 3.1 base score of 7.2, rated HIGH. It can be exploited remotely over the network. No authentication or special privileges are required for exploitation.

Technical Description

The WP Statistics plugin for WordPress is vulnerable to Stored Cross-Site Scripting via the 'utm_source' parameter in all versions up to, and including, 14.16.4. This is due to insufficient input sanitization and output escaping. The plugin's referral parser copies the raw utm_source value into the source_name field when a wildcard channel domain matches, and the chart renderer later inserts this value into legend markup via innerHTML without escaping. This makes it possible for unauthenticated attackers to inject arbitrary web scripts in admin pages that will execute whenever an administrator accesses the Referrals Overview or Social Media analytics pages.
